powered by simpleCommunicator - 2.0.51     © 2025 Programmizd 02
Форумы / Informix [игнор отключен] [закрыт для гостей] / аналог sp_OACreate в Informix?
10 сообщений из 10, страница 1 из 1
аналог sp_OACreate в Informix?
    #32106004
Фотография maz_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Есть ли в Informix системная/сохранённая процедура для создания OLE объектов - аналог sp_OACreate в MS SQL Server 2000? у нас informix v7.3.
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32106201
Фотография Daugava
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Нету, работа через OLE - это платформозависимое решение.
В 9-ке подобную процедуру можно написать самому,в 7-ке можно использовать "SYSTEM", хотя сие и не удобно. Для более правильного ответа нужно задаться вопросом "Для чего это нужно?".
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32106341
Фотография maz_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
у нас клиентское приложение работает с документами .doc, к-е содержат в себе картинки. хотелось бы эту информацию хранить не в базе данных (в BLOB), а в виде файлов в спец. каталоге на сервере. нужно иметь возможность записывать туда файлы, сформированные на стороне клиента, а также затем их просматривать и модифицировать на стороне клиента. Этот каталог не должен быть доступным для записи клиентам.
В случае MS SQL я бы написал extended stored procedure на VC++, либо обычную сохр.процедуру, работающую с FSO ("Scripting.FileSystemObject")
через sp_OACreate. Как сделать это в информиксе (7.3) не знаю.
любые советы и предложения приветствуются!
спасибо.
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32106696
cpr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
cpr
Гость
А зачем тогда БД, если хранить в файле?
Ну и храните в БД буть к файлу и смотрите клиентом как хотите и через что хотите. Проблема в чем?
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32106744
Фотография maz_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
хранить большие картинки в БД - нехорошая идея, т.к. сильно возрастает объём базы. мы и хотим хранить там ссылки. а проблема в том что клиентам не должен быть разрешён запись в каталог на сервере, а доступ к тем файлам хотелось бы реализовать с помощью сервера бд. похоже простого пути сделать это нет, тем более что у меня нет дополнительных sdk от информикса.
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32106809
Фотография Scott Tiger
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
А зачем такой гимор? Пусть приложение, серверная его часть, пишет картинки куда надо.
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32106875
cpr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
cpr
Гость
А чем вам не нравится хранение в блобах, на файловой системе разве места надо меньше?
Cоздайте отдельный блобспэйс на отдельном винте и храните, а файл ваш ктонибудь грохнет и будете ссылку разглядывать ;-)
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32107425
Фотография maz_
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
всем спасибо. проблема в общем решена. для MS SQL Server'a сделан набор extended stored procedures , решающих задачу (планируется переход с Informix на MS SQL Server). Для текущей реализации с Informix будем пересылать файлы по FTP с помощью WinInet. плохо, но сойдёт временно.
система у нас сейчас двухуровневая, клиент на PowerBuilder и возможности добавить какие-то эл-ты промежуточного уровня на сервер в данный момент нет. по ряду причин.
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32107456
cpr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
cpr
Гость
Бог в помощь!

На сайте ОС есть даже соответствующая с интересным комментарием.
...
Рейтинг: 0 / 0
аналог sp_OACreate в Informix?
    #32107465
cpr
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
cpr
Гость
сори за неточность

в смысле статья есть.
...
Рейтинг: 0 / 0
10 сообщений из 10, страница 1 из 1
Форумы / Informix [игнор отключен] [закрыт для гостей] / аналог sp_OACreate в Informix?
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]